課程概述

本課程試圖鼓勵同學透過文獻閱讀,了解當今數位新聞的快速變化,並藉此掌握數位時代的新聞現象。本課程鼓勵同學練習論文撰寫與投稿,以增進學生的數位新聞思考能力。 

課程目標
本課程在於訓練同學結合理論與實務,進行經驗性研究,藉此真正理解數位傳播科技、新媒體平台等對於新聞內容、新聞工作者與新聞產業造成的衝擊,乃至對於公共領域、公民社會的影響。由於數位新聞為正在發生的新興現象,因而特別期待同學激發想像力與創造力的發想性研究。

指定閱讀
指定閱讀的論文已詳述在每週上課大綱,正式上課時將作最後確定。當週文獻由修課同學輪流導讀,並進行課堂討論,以強化同學對文獻的認知與運用。更重要的是,能藉著廣泛認知文獻理解研究的問題意識與研究設計,進而啟發自己的研究靈感。
